Output 81b71a6d2392d4d3aac0edca75a938a9f716a2bea641940513177bfbcfd741fe:0

value
9606206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ad7c2982b8c14891837a308fc347806f71a536d6 OP_EQUAL
address
3HWKZfh5HRJkaawbamdxb9ivXijJDDSRCz
transaction
81b71a6d2392d4d3aac0edca75a938a9f716a2bea641940513177bfbcfd741fe
confirmations
329156
spent
true